| Aspect | Epic Crunch | Epic Analyst |
|---|
| Required Credentials | Typically requires certification in Epic systems or related healthcare IT credentials | Requires Epic certifications, healthcare IT knowledge, and analytical skills |
| Work Environment | Often involved in data processing, system configuration, and technical support within healthcare settings | Focuses on analyzing Epic system data, workflows, and supporting system optimization |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used by healthcare providers, hospitals, and IT firms implementing Epic software | Employed by healthcare organizations, IT consultants, and Epic system vendors |
Epic Crunch generally refers to a role focused on data processing and technical support within Epic systems, while an Epic Analyst concentrates on analyzing system data and workflows to improve healthcare IT processes. Both roles require Epic certifications and are integral to healthcare IT environments, but they differ in daily responsibilities and focus areas.
